Output 7312b1b6af8425ac018b59fb09d17262785468bbbc94c4294bd7dd9755f99fd4:4

value
426062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25cf59b66b95de15ae6f0b6e989b4bcc99dbe565 OP_EQUAL
address
358wKbuR8G1XyGqe7MfwwpyRaCtWYTUGXJ
transaction
7312b1b6af8425ac018b59fb09d17262785468bbbc94c4294bd7dd9755f99fd4
spent
true